Aktualisieren von depIOSEnrollmentProfile
Namespace: microsoft.graph
Wichtig: Microsoft Graph-APIs unter der /beta-Version können sich ändern. Die Verwendung in der Produktion wird nicht unterstützt.
Hinweis: Die Microsoft Graph-API für Intune setzt eine aktive Intune-Lizenz für den Mandanten voraus.
Aktualisiert die Eigenschaften eines depIOSEnrollmentProfile-Objekts .
Diese API ist in den folgenden nationalen Cloudbereitstellungen verfügbar.
Globaler Dienst | US Government L4 | US Government L5 (DOD) | China, betrieben von 21Vianet |
---|---|---|---|
✅ | ✅ | ✅ | ✅ |
Berechtigungen
Eine der nachfolgenden Berechtigungen ist erforderlich, um diese API aufrufen zu können. Weitere Informationen, unter anderem zur Auswahl von Berechtigungen, finden Sie unter Berechtigungen.
Berechtigungstyp | Berechtigungen (von der Berechtigung mit den wenigsten Rechten zu der mit den meisten Rechten) |
---|---|
Delegiert (Geschäfts-, Schul- oder Unikonto) | DeviceManagementServiceConfig.ReadWrite.All, DeviceManagementConfiguration.ReadWrite.All |
Delegiert (persönliches Microsoft-Konto) | Nicht unterstützt |
Anwendung | DeviceManagementServiceConfig.ReadWrite.All, DeviceManagementConfiguration.ReadWrite.All |
HTTP-Anforderung
PATCH /deviceManagement/depOnboardingSettings/{depOnboardingSettingId}/defaultIosEnrollmentProfile
Anforderungsheader
Kopfzeile | Wert |
---|---|
Authorization | Bearer {token}. Erforderlich. Erfahren Sie mehr über die Authentifizierung und Autorisierung. |
Annehmen | application/json |
Anforderungstext
Geben Sie im Anforderungstext eine JSON-Darstellung für das depIOSEnrollmentProfile-Objekt an.
In der folgenden Tabelle sind die Eigenschaften aufgeführt, die beim Erstellen von depIOSEnrollmentProfile erforderlich sind.
Eigenschaft | Typ | Beschreibung |
---|---|---|
id | String | Die GUID für das von enrollmentProfile geerbte Objekt |
displayName | String | Name des Profils, das von enrollmentProfile geerbt wurde |
description | String | Beschreibung des Profils, das von enrollmentProfile geerbt wurde |
requiresUserAuthentication | Boolesch | Gibt an, ob das Profil eine Benutzerauthentifizierung erfordert, die von enrollmentProfile geerbt wurde. |
configurationEndpointUrl | String | Konfigurationsendpunkt-URL, die für die von enrollmentProfile geerbte Registrierung verwendet werden soll |
enableAuthenticationViaCompanyPortal | Boolesch | Gibt an, dass die Authentifizierung mit dem Apple-Setup-Assistenten anstelle von Unternehmensportal erfolgt. Geerbt von enrollmentProfile |
requireCompanyPortalOnSetupAssistantEnrolledDevices | Boolesch | Gibt an, dass Unternehmensportal beim Setup Assistent registrierten Geräte erforderlich ist, die von enrollmentProfile geerbt wurden. |
isDefault | Boolesch | Gibt an, ob dies das Standardprofil ist, das von depEnrollmentBaseProfile geerbt wurde. |
supervisedModeEnabled | Boolesch | Überwachter Modus, Zu aktivierende True, andernfalls false. Weitere Informationen finden Sie https://learn.microsoft.com/intune/deploy-use/enroll-devices-in-microsoft-intune unter . Geerbt von depEnrollmentBaseProfile |
supportDepartment | String | Supportabteilungsinformationen geerbt von depEnrollmentBaseProfile |
isMandatory | Boolesch | Gibt an, ob das Profil obligatorisch ist Geerbt von depEnrollmentBaseProfile |
locationDisabled | Boolesch | Gibt an, ob der Bereich "Standortdienst einrichten" de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
supportPhoneNumber | String | Supporttelefonnummer geerbt von depEnrollmentBaseProfile |
profileRemovalDisabled | Boolesch | Gibt an, ob die Option zum Entfernen des Profils de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
restoreBlocked | Boolesch | Gibt an, ob der Bereich "Setup wiederherstellen" blockiert ist. Geerbt von depEnrollmentBaseProfile |
appleIdDisabled | Boolesch | Gibt an, ob der Bereich "Apple ID-Setup" de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
termsAndConditionsDisabled | Boolesch | Gibt an, ob der Setupbereich "Geschäftsbedingungen" de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
touchIdDisabled | Boolesch | Gibt an, ob der Touch-ID-Setupbereich de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
applePayDisabled | Boolesch | Gibt an, ob der Apple Pay-Setupbereich de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
siriDisabled | Boolesch | Gibt an, ob der Siri-Setupbereich de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
diagnosticsDisabled | Boolesch | Gibt an, ob Diagnose Setupbereich de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
displayToneSetupDisabled | Boolesch | Gibt an, ob displaytone setup screen deaktiviert ist Geerbt von depEnrollmentBaseProfile |
privacyPaneDisabled | Boolesch | Gibt an, ob der Datenschutzbildschirm de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
screenTimeScreenDisabled | Boolesch | Gibt an, ob das Setup des Bildschirmtimeouts deaktiviert ist. Geerbt von depEnrollmentBaseProfile |
deviceNameTemplate | String | Legt ein Literal- oder Namensmuster fest. Geerbt von depEnrollmentBaseProfile |
configurationWebUrl | Boolesch | URL zum Einrichten Assistent Anmeldung geerbt von depEnrollmentBaseProfile |
enabledSkipKeys | String collection | enabledSkipKeys enthält alle aktivierten Skip-Schlüssel als Zeichenfolgen, die von depEnrollmentBaseProfile geerbt wurden. |
enrollmentTimeAzureAdGroupIds | GUID-Sammlung | EnrollmentTimeAzureAdGroupIds enthält eine Liste der Registrierungszeit-Azure-Gruppen-IDs, die dem Profil zugeordnet werden sollen. Geerbt von depEnrollmentBaseProfile |
waitForDeviceConfiguredConfirmation | Boolesch | Gibt an, ob das Gerät auf die konfigurierte Bestätigung warten muss. Geerbt von depEnrollmentBaseProfile |
iTunesPairingMode | iTunesPairingMode | Gibt den iTunes-Kopplungsmodus an. Mögliche Werte sind: disallow , allow und requiresCertificate . |
managementZertifikate | managementCertificateWithThumbprint-Sammlung | Verwaltungszertifikate für Apple Configurator |
restoreFromAndroidDisabled | Boolesch | Gibt an, ob die Wiederherstellung von Android deaktiviert ist. |
awaitDeviceConfiguredConfirmation | Boolesch | Gibt an, ob das Gerät auf die konfigurierte Bestätigung warten muss. |
sharedIPadMaximumUserCount | Int32 | Dies gibt die maximale Anzahl von Benutzern an, die ein freigegebenes iPad verwenden können. Gilt nur im gemeinsam genutzten iPad-Modus. |
enableSharedIPad | Boolesch | Dies gibt an, ob das Gerät in einem Modus registriert werden soll, der Szenarien mit mehreren Benutzern ermöglicht. Gilt nur für freigegebene iPads. |
companyPortalVppTokenId | String | Wenn festgelegt, gibt an, welches Vpp-Token zum Bereitstellen des Unternehmensportal mit Gerätelizenzierung verwendet werden soll. "enableAuthenticationViaCompanyPortal" muss festgelegt werden, damit diese Eigenschaft festgelegt wird. |
enableSingleAppEnrollmentMode | Boolesch | Weist das Gerät an, den Einzel-App-Modus zu aktivieren und die App-Sperre während der Registrierung anzuwenden. Der Standardwert ist „false“. "enableAuthenticationViaCompanyPortal" und "companyPortalVppTokenId" müssen festgelegt werden, damit diese Eigenschaft festgelegt wird. |
homeButtonScreenDisabled | Boolesch | Gibt an, ob der Vertraulichkeitsbildschirm der Startschaltfläche deaktiviert ist. |
iMessageAndFaceTimeScreenDisabled | Boolesch | Gibt an, ob der Bildschirm "iMessage" und "FaceTime" deaktiviert ist. |
onBoardingScreenDisabled | Boolesch | Gibt an, ob der Setupbildschirm für das Onboarding deaktiviert ist. |
simSetupScreenDisabled | Boolesch | Gibt an, ob der SIMSetup-Bildschirm deaktiviert ist. |
softwareUpdateScreenDisabled | Boolesch | Gibt an, ob der Bildschirm für das obligatorische Sofwareupdate deaktiviert ist. |
watchMigrationScreenDisabled | Boolesch | Gibt an, ob der watch Migrationsbildschirm deaktiviert ist. |
appearanceScreenDisabled | Boolesch | Gibt an, ob der Apperance-Bildschirm deaktiviert ist. |
expressLanguageScreenDisabled | Boolesch | Gibt an, ob der Bildschirm "Express Language" deaktiviert ist. |
preferredLanguageScreenDisabled | Boolesch | Gibt an, ob der Bildschirm "Bevorzugte Sprache" deaktiviert ist. |
deviceToDeviceMigrationDisabled | Boolesch | Gibt an, ob die Migration von Gerät zu Gerät deaktiviert ist. |
welcomeScreenDisabled | Boolesch | Gibt an, ob der Weclome-Bildschirm deaktiviert ist. |
passCodeDisabled | Boolesch | Gibt an, ob der Bereich "Kennungseinrichtung" deaktiviert ist. |
zoomDisabled | Boolesch | Gibt an, ob der Zoom-Setupbereich deaktiviert ist. |
restoreCompletedScreenDisabled | Boolesch | Gibt an, ob der Weclome-Bildschirm deaktiviert ist. |
updateCompleteScreenDisabled | Boolesch | Gibt an, ob der Weclome-Bildschirm deaktiviert ist. |
forceTemporarySession | Boolesch | Gibt an, ob temporäre Sitzungen aktiviert sind. |
temporarySessionTimeoutInSeconds | Int32 | Gibt das Timeout der temporären Sitzung an. |
userSessionTimeoutInSeconds | Int32 | Gibt das Timeout der temporären Sitzung an. |
passcodeLockGracePeriodInSeconds | Int32 | Gibt ein Timeout an, bevor der gesperrte Bildschirm erfordert, dass der Benutzer die Gerätepassocde eingeben muss, um es zu entsperren. |
carrierActivationUrl | String | Carrier-URL zum Aktivieren der Geräte-eSIM. |
userlessSharedAadModeEnabled | Boolesch | Gibt an, dass dieses Apple-Gerät für die Unterstützung des Modus für gemeinsam genutzte Geräte vorgesehen ist. Dies unterscheidet sich vom Szenario "gemeinsam genutztes iPad". Siehe https://learn.microsoft.com/mem/intune/enrollment/device-enrollment-shared-ios| |
Antwort
Bei erfolgreicher Ausführung gibt die Methode einen 200 OK
Antwortcode und ein aktualisiertes depIOSEnrollmentProfile-Objekt im Antworttext zurück.
Beispiel
Anforderung
Nachfolgend sehen Sie ein Beispiel der Anforderung.
PATCH https://graph.microsoft.com/beta/deviceManagement/depOnboardingSettings/{depOnboardingSettingId}/defaultIosEnrollmentProfile
Content-type: application/json
Content-length: 2574
{
"@odata.type": "#microsoft.graph.depIOSEnrollmentProfile",
"displayName": "Display Name value",
"description": "Description value",
"requiresUserAuthentication": true,
"configurationEndpointUrl": "https://example.com/configurationEndpointUrl/",
"enableAuthenticationViaCompanyPortal": true,
"requireCompanyPortalOnSetupAssistantEnrolledDevices": true,
"isDefault": true,
"supervisedModeEnabled": true,
"supportDepartment": "Support Department value",
"isMandatory": true,
"locationDisabled": true,
"supportPhoneNumber": "Support Phone Number value",
"profileRemovalDisabled": true,
"restoreBlocked": true,
"appleIdDisabled": true,
"termsAndConditionsDisabled": true,
"touchIdDisabled": true,
"applePayDisabled": true,
"siriDisabled": true,
"diagnosticsDisabled": true,
"displayToneSetupDisabled": true,
"privacyPaneDisabled": true,
"screenTimeScreenDisabled": true,
"deviceNameTemplate": "Device Name Template value",
"configurationWebUrl": true,
"enabledSkipKeys": [
"Enabled Skip Keys value"
],
"enrollmentTimeAzureAdGroupIds": [
"7f64eb6c-eb6c-7f64-6ceb-647f6ceb647f"
],
"waitForDeviceConfiguredConfirmation": true,
"iTunesPairingMode": "allow",
"managementCertificates": [
{
"@odata.type": "microsoft.graph.managementCertificateWithThumbprint",
"thumbprint": "Thumbprint value",
"certificate": "Certificate value"
}
],
"restoreFromAndroidDisabled": true,
"awaitDeviceConfiguredConfirmation": true,
"sharedIPadMaximumUserCount": 10,
"enableSharedIPad": true,
"companyPortalVppTokenId": "Company Portal Vpp Token Id value",
"enableSingleAppEnrollmentMode": true,
"homeButtonScreenDisabled": true,
"iMessageAndFaceTimeScreenDisabled": true,
"onBoardingScreenDisabled": true,
"simSetupScreenDisabled": true,
"softwareUpdateScreenDisabled": true,
"watchMigrationScreenDisabled": true,
"appearanceScreenDisabled": true,
"expressLanguageScreenDisabled": true,
"preferredLanguageScreenDisabled": true,
"deviceToDeviceMigrationDisabled": true,
"welcomeScreenDisabled": true,
"passCodeDisabled": true,
"zoomDisabled": true,
"restoreCompletedScreenDisabled": true,
"updateCompleteScreenDisabled": true,
"forceTemporarySession": true,
"temporarySessionTimeoutInSeconds": 0,
"userSessionTimeoutInSeconds": 11,
"passcodeLockGracePeriodInSeconds": 0,
"carrierActivationUrl": "https://example.com/carrierActivationUrl/",
"userlessSharedAadModeEnabled": true
}
Antwort
Nachfolgend sehen Sie ein Beispiel der Antwort. Hinweis: Das hier gezeigte Antwortobjekt ist möglicherweise aus Platzgründen abgeschnitten. Von einem tatsächlichen Aufruf werden alle Eigenschaften zurückgegeben.
HTTP/1.1 200 OK
Content-Type: application/json
Content-Length: 2623
{
"@odata.type": "#microsoft.graph.depIOSEnrollmentProfile",
"id": "1ec10a60-0a60-1ec1-600a-c11e600ac11e",
"displayName": "Display Name value",
"description": "Description value",
"requiresUserAuthentication": true,
"configurationEndpointUrl": "https://example.com/configurationEndpointUrl/",
"enableAuthenticationViaCompanyPortal": true,
"requireCompanyPortalOnSetupAssistantEnrolledDevices": true,
"isDefault": true,
"supervisedModeEnabled": true,
"supportDepartment": "Support Department value",
"isMandatory": true,
"locationDisabled": true,
"supportPhoneNumber": "Support Phone Number value",
"profileRemovalDisabled": true,
"restoreBlocked": true,
"appleIdDisabled": true,
"termsAndConditionsDisabled": true,
"touchIdDisabled": true,
"applePayDisabled": true,
"siriDisabled": true,
"diagnosticsDisabled": true,
"displayToneSetupDisabled": true,
"privacyPaneDisabled": true,
"screenTimeScreenDisabled": true,
"deviceNameTemplate": "Device Name Template value",
"configurationWebUrl": true,
"enabledSkipKeys": [
"Enabled Skip Keys value"
],
"enrollmentTimeAzureAdGroupIds": [
"7f64eb6c-eb6c-7f64-6ceb-647f6ceb647f"
],
"waitForDeviceConfiguredConfirmation": true,
"iTunesPairingMode": "allow",
"managementCertificates": [
{
"@odata.type": "microsoft.graph.managementCertificateWithThumbprint",
"thumbprint": "Thumbprint value",
"certificate": "Certificate value"
}
],
"restoreFromAndroidDisabled": true,
"awaitDeviceConfiguredConfirmation": true,
"sharedIPadMaximumUserCount": 10,
"enableSharedIPad": true,
"companyPortalVppTokenId": "Company Portal Vpp Token Id value",
"enableSingleAppEnrollmentMode": true,
"homeButtonScreenDisabled": true,
"iMessageAndFaceTimeScreenDisabled": true,
"onBoardingScreenDisabled": true,
"simSetupScreenDisabled": true,
"softwareUpdateScreenDisabled": true,
"watchMigrationScreenDisabled": true,
"appearanceScreenDisabled": true,
"expressLanguageScreenDisabled": true,
"preferredLanguageScreenDisabled": true,
"deviceToDeviceMigrationDisabled": true,
"welcomeScreenDisabled": true,
"passCodeDisabled": true,
"zoomDisabled": true,
"restoreCompletedScreenDisabled": true,
"updateCompleteScreenDisabled": true,
"forceTemporarySession": true,
"temporarySessionTimeoutInSeconds": 0,
"userSessionTimeoutInSeconds": 11,
"passcodeLockGracePeriodInSeconds": 0,
"carrierActivationUrl": "https://example.com/carrierActivationUrl/",
"userlessSharedAadModeEnabled": true
}
Feedback
https://aka.ms/ContentUserFeedback.
Bald verfügbar: Im Laufe des Jahres 2024 werden wir GitHub-Issues stufenweise als Feedbackmechanismus für Inhalte abbauen und durch ein neues Feedbacksystem ersetzen. Weitere Informationen finden Sie unterFeedback senden und anzeigen für